How research peptide pricing works

What goes into the price of a vial, how to compare suppliers per mg on landed cost, and what a suspiciously low price usually means.

Research peptide prices vary by a factor of five or more for the same nominal product, and the cheapest listing is rarely the cheapest peptide. Understanding what goes into the price of a vial (synthesis, purification to specification, testing, vialling, holding stock, and the supplier's accountability) makes it possible to compare like with like and to see where a low price is a saving and where it is a warning. What goes into the price of a vial

  • Synthesis. Cost scales with length and difficulty: a 5-residue peptide is cheap per mg; a 39-residue lipidated peptide with unnatural residues is not. Bulk synthesis is much cheaper per mg than small lots.
  • Purification to specification. Reaching 98% needs one preparative HPLC pass; 99+% often needs a second, or a slower gradient, and each pass discards material in the shoulders. The cost of the last percentage point rises steeply with length. See 98% versus 99+%.
  • Independent testing. HPLC and MS per batch at an accredited laboratory is a fixed cost per batch, so it is proportionally larger for small batches and for suppliers who test every batch rather than one a year. See third-party versus in-house testing.
  • Vialling. Filling, lyophilisation, stoppering under vacuum, crimping and labelling are largely fixed per vial, which is why per-mg cost falls with vial size. See vial sizes and per-mg cost.
  • Holding stock. Freezer inventory in the UK ties up capital and carries the risk of ageing stock; drop-shipping avoids both, which is why drop-shippers can be cheaper and why the saving is not free. See how to spot a drop-shipper.
  • Accountability. A UK company with a replacement guarantee, a real address and UK legal exposure carries costs a website does not.
  • Margin, VAT and shipping. UK prices include 20% VAT; foreign prices do not, and import VAT arrives later. See UK versus US versus China suppliers.

Comparing per mg, properly

  1. Convert every price to £ per mg of nominal peptide: price divided by vial mass.
  2. Add import VAT (20% of goods plus shipping), courier fees and exchange margin for foreign suppliers.
  3. Adjust for salt form if stated: a TFA salt has lower net peptide content than an acetate salt of the same peptide. See acetate versus TFA.
  4. Adjust for purity specification: 98% versus 99+% is a real difference in what you receive.
  5. Add the cost of independent testing if the certificate is manufacturer QC only, and the cost of a failed experiment if you skip it.
  6. Then compare.

On that arithmetic, a UK-stocked, independently tested acetate salt at 99+% is frequently the cheapest usable peptide, even where its invoice price per vial is higher.

What a suspiciously low price usually means

One or more of: TFA salt, 95-98% specification, manufacturer QC only, drop-shipped, generic COA, or a smaller net content than the label suggests. Occasionally it means a genuine bulk buy passed on; ask the questions in questions to ask before ordering and the difference becomes clear.
